This article was written for NetProfessional Magazine in 1999, and lists all the major features found in list server software, as well as the problems they attempt to solve. The article compares the major products to explain how each approaches these issues. In 1999, when I wrote the article, ListProc was still a significant force in list servers. Since then, they have mostly withered, so that a "big 3" have evolved: Majordomo, LISTSERV and Lyris ListManager. A number of open source list servers have been introduced, such as MailMan, and while these are interesting products, none that I have reviewed has the breadth of features that classic list servers have, nor are do any of the new offerings have a significant market share.
